Et3N-induced demethylation-annulation of 3-alkynyl-4-methoxy-2-pyridones and structurally related compounds in the synthesis of furan-fused heterocycles.

Abstract
Various 3-iodo-4-methoxypyridin-2-ones and related pyrone and coumarin derivatives have been demonstrated as readily available precursors of 2-substituted furan-fused heterocycles by means of in situ sequential Sonogashira-acetylide coupling, dealkylation, and regioselective furan annulation reactions. A Et3N-induced S(N)2 process has been established that accounts for the dealkylation process.
